Transaction 650793661448dcbce64b86cc1da706bfc0baae4be3cb299fc579655e20a5a112
1 Input
1 Output
-
650793661448dcbce64b86cc1da706bfc0baae4be3cb299fc579655e20a5a112:0
- value
- 3530883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c793a8a1a6b81184c96747a139c757aa64be686 OP_EQUAL
- address
- 3EVmkWrvSGciBfXWnLsU5L7aMasuJcnDNH